Feather amount keeps resetting

  • July 23, 2021
  • 1 reply
  • 195 views

I'm doing frequency separation on portraits and in the past once I set the feather amount on my selection it stays at that amount until I change it. What's happening now is that the feather reverts to 1 pixel every time even when I use the tool back to back. When I ckick feather to change it the amount I used last time (20) is already filled in and I just have to click enter. What do I need to do to fix this?

I don’t have a solution, but maybe if you try to reset the preferences will work, here the instructions:

https://helpx.adobe.com/photoshop/using/preferences.html

 

Another Option: You may try the Creative Cloud Cleaner Tool

https://helpx.adobe.com/in/creative-cloud/kb/cc-cleaner-tool-installation-problems.html

To remove the existing app installation & reinstall once done.

Another option: install a previous version of Photoshop

Go to the creative cloud app and click on the 3 dots next to Photoshop app to see more options and select other versions

you can install a previous version of Photoshop and maybe that will work, sometimes there are bugs and you have to update the system
